Rosemarie Beraducci Obituary: It is with heavy hearts that we announce the passing of Rosemarie Beraducci, a cherished individual who touched the lives of many. Born in Staten Island, New York, and residing in Port Saint Lucie, Florida, Rosemarie’s departure on January 2, 2024, at the age of 77, has left a void in the hearts of her family and friends. As we gather to honor her memory, let us reflect on the legacy she leaves behind and the impact she made on those fortunate enough to know her. Join us in celebrating her life at the visitation on Tuesday, January 9th, 2024, and the Christian burial mass on Wednesday, January 10th, 2024. In lieu of flowers, consider contributing to the SEAS Building Fund as a meaningful tribute to Rosemarie’s memory.
